一文精通日韩网站:常见异常定位与快速修复清单(深度评估版)

摘要 在跨区域运营的日韩网站场景中,区域定位、语言呈现和内容本地化的精准性直接影响搜索可见性、用户体验与转化率。本篇文章聚焦“异常定位”的常见类型与快速修复策略,结合深度评估的方法论,提供可落地的检查清单、实操步骤与工具清单,帮助你快速诊断并修复影响日本、韩国市场表现的问题。
目录
- 为什么日韩站点易遇定位问题
- 常见异常定位类型与表现
- 深度评估方法论:从诊断到数据驱动修复
- 快速修复清单(分阶段执行)
- 工具与资源清单
- 案例分析(简要)
- 常见误区与注意事项
- 直接落地的行动计划
一、为什么日韩站点易遇定位问题
- 多语言与多地区并存:日文和韩文的字符集、排版和文化习惯差异大,易在翻译、排版、导航与链接结构上出现不一致,导致搜索引擎对页面语言与地区的判断错位。
- 域名与子域策略差异:有的站点采用 jp.example.com / ko.example.com 的子域结构,有的则使用 /ja/ /ko/ 的路径结构,若 hreflang、canonical、sitemap 等没有统一、对齐,容易产生跨区域重复内容或错配。
- 缓存与CDN的区域化缓存:CDN 缓存策略若未正确尊重 Accept-Language/Vary 头,可能导致同一URL在不同地区呈现不同版本,干扰定位。
- 技术实现与元信息错配:HTML lang 属性、Content-Language 头、hreflang 标签、站点地图与 robots.txt 对区域版本的指向若有偏差,搜索引擎的定位能力就会下降。
二、常见异常定位类型与表现 1) 语言/区域定位错乱
- 同一URL被不同地区用户看到不同语言版本,或地区版本的内容与目标用户不匹配。
- Google Search Console 的国际定位报告显示目标国家与实际流量来源不一致。
2) hreflang 实施不当
- 缺失或错误的 hreflang 链接,或 hreflang 与实际页面语言不一致。
- 同一主题的区域版本之间缺乏相互指向,导致搜索引擎无法正确关联区域版本。
3) URL结构与重定向问题
- 区域版本的 URL 结构混乱(如 jp/、ko/ 与无区域标识的版本混合)。
- 针对区域版本的重定向不一致,导致用户被错误引导或产生跳出。
4) 内容本地化质量问题
- 标题、元描述、页内文本未本地化,或直译过度,缺乏区域性表达习惯。
- 重要页面的视觉与UX未适配日/韩用户习惯(日期格式、货币、单位、颜色文化等)。
5) 编码与呈现问题
- 未统一使用 UTF-8,导致日文/韩文字符显示异常。
- 文字排版、字体、换行、全角半角混用影响可读性。
6) 服务器与缓存策略问题
- Accept-Language 头未被正确处理,CDN 缓存命中错误版本。
- Vary 头未正确设置,导致缓存层混用区域版本。
7) 站点地图、robots.txt 与索引

- sitemap 不包含所有区域版本页面,或区域版本页面未正确向搜索引擎提交。
- robots.txt 误禁区域版本的抓取,导致索引不足。
三、深度评估方法论:从诊断到数据驱动修复 步骤一:梳理区域策略与页面结构
- 明确现行的区域结构:单域多语言、子域结构(jp、ko 子域)还是路径结构(/ja/、/ko/)。
- 检查每个语言/区域版本的入口页面、导航入口、链接关系是否清晰一致。
步骤二:检查语言信号与区域信号
- HTML 标签:检查每个页面的 html lang 属性是否正确(如 lang="ja"、lang="ko")。
- Content-Language 响应头:确保服务器对对应区域版本返回正确语言头信息。
- Vary 响应头:确认 Vary: Accept-Language/Content-Language 是否设置,避免缓存混用。
步骤三:核对 hreflang 与链接结构
- 逐页核对 hreflang 标签:确保同一页面的 jp/ko/其他版本互相指向、且指向版本存在且可访问。
- 确认全站 hreflang 的一致性,避免单页缺失导致的错位。
步骤四:验证站点地图与索引信号
- sitemap.xml 覆盖率:对比区域版本页面是否都被提交在 sitemap 中,且没有重复或冲突的 URL。
- robots.txt:检查区域版本是否被不小心屏蔽,确保需要区域版本被允许抓取。
步骤五:评估页面体验与本地化质量
- 语言质量:评估翻译是否符合日/韩用户表达习惯,是否有拼写/用语错误。
- 文化适配:日期格式、货币单位、地址书写、度量单位等是否符合当地使用习惯。
- 性能对比:对比各区域版本的加载时间、首屏体验、关键交互响应时间。
步骤六:技术与架构检查
- 编码一致性:确保全站统一使用 UTF-8,检查页面的 metacharset 和实际编码的一致性。
- 重定向链路:排查区域版本之间是否存在多次跳转导致的延迟或定位错乱。
- CDN 与缓存策略:核对区域缓存设置、地区分发策略,以及 Accept-Language 的处理逻辑。
四、快速修复清单(分阶段执行) 第一阶段:稳定语言与区域信号
- 统一 html lang 属性与 Content-Language 响应头,确保每个区域版本页面与对应区域语言匹配。
- 启用并正确配置 Vary: Accept-Language/Content-Language,避免缓存错配。
- 审核并纠正 hreflang 标签:确保每个区域版本都能在 head 中看到正确的 hreflang 链接,且互相指向的版本可访问。
第二阶段:强化URL结构与索引
- 确定统一的区域结构(优选子域或明确的路径结构),并对每个版本维护清晰的一致性导航。
- 更新/修正 sitemap,确保区域版本页面全部包含并且与实际 URL 完整对应。
- 审核并修正 robots.txt,确保需要被抓取的区域版本不被阻止。
第三阶段:提升内容本地化与用户体验
- 进行区域化翻译审核,确保标题、描述和正文符合日语/韩语表达习惯,避免机械直译。
- 调整日期、时间、货币、单位等本地化呈现,统一页面中的区域标识(如货币符号的位置与格式)。
- 评估图片alt文本和多语言版本的替代文本是否正确反映内容。
第四阶段:技术优化与验证
- 统一编码为 UTF-8,修复任何乱码问题。
- 检查并简化重定向链路,确保区域版本访问的首跳就直达目标页面。
- 跑一轮性能与可用性测试(Lighthouse、WebPageTest 等),确保区域版本同等水平的速度与稳定性。
第五阶段:监控与持续改进
- 在 Google Search Console 设置国际定位目标,定期查看“国际定位”报告、覆盖率和抓取状况。
- 设置区域版本流量和用户行为的基线,监控异常波动并追踪根因。
- 建立定期复核机制:每季度对 hreflang、sitemap、robots、URL结构进行一次全面检查。
五、工具与资源清单
- 搜索引擎与站长工具:Google Search Console(国际定位、抓取/覆盖率报告、站点地图提交)、百度站长工具等(若使用多引擎时的辅助)。
- 分析与诊断工具:Google Analytics 4、Lighthouse、WebPageTest、GTmetrix、Screaming Frog SEO Spider。
- 本地化与质量工具:A/B 测试平台、翻译质量评估清单、内容本地化工作流管理工具。
- 结构与编码验证工具:W3C Validator、HTML Tidy、JSON-LD/结构化数据校验工具。
- 内容与链接管理:Sitemaps 生成与提交工具、Hreflang 检查工具、跨语言内部链接审计工具。
六、案例分析(简要)
- 案例1:日本站点 hreflang 未对齐,搜索引擎将日文版本误认成其他区域版本。对照语言信号、修正 hreflang、统一入口页面并更新 sitemap,数周后跨区域的自然搜索流量与用户 engagement 指标显著改善。
- 案例2:韩国版本页面未正确处理 Vary 头,CDN 命中错误区域版本内容。通过启用 Vary: Accept-Language、验证 CDN 路径分发,区域版本加载时间明显缩短,用户留存提升。
七、常见误区与注意事项
- 以为只要翻译就完事:语言信号、区域信号、结构信号三者需共同作用,单纯翻译容易导致定位错乱。
- 忽略缓存对区域版本的影响:CDN 与代理缓存若未区分区域版本,可能让本应地域化的内容错给其他区域用户。
- 盲目使用单域多语言的极端方案:在可控性、速度与维护成本之间要权衡,确保 hreflang 与站点地图的可维护性。
八、直接落地的行动计划(建议在一周内启动)
- 第1步:梳理并记录现有区域结构(子域 vs 路径),清点每个区域版本的入口页面。
- 第2步:对照清单逐项检查语言信号与 hreflang 实现,修正错误并提交新版 sitemap。
- 第3步:进行内容本地化审核,改进日/韩版本的标题、描述和正文质量。
- 第4步:检视服务器与缓存设置,确保 Accept-Language/Vary 头正确处理,CDN 缓存按区域分离。
- 第5步:在 Google Search Console 设定并验证国际定位,启动基线监控并记录关键指标。
结语 日韩站点的定位问题往往来自多方面的协同缺失:语言信号、区域信号、URL结构、内容本地化与技术实现之间需要一致性与精细化管理。通过系统的诊断、分阶段的修复清单,以及持续的数据监控,可以显著提升跨区域的搜索可见性、用户体验与转化效率。如果你愿意,我可以基于你当前的站点结构和数据,定制一份更贴合你实际情况的诊断清单与操作步骤,帮助你落地执行。